The temperatures in Austin, Texas, begin to cool down in September, which means that the city’s array of outdoor activities becomes that much more pleasant to experience. Here’s a guide to some of the most popular attractions for the autumn months.
Known as “the jewel in the heart of Austin,” Zilker Botanical Garden is the perfect place to stroll and enjoy rose, herb, succulent and Japanese gardens. As series of streams, waterfalls and koi ponds connect the gardens.
One highlight is an area planted to attract monarch butterflies on their migration, while children will be enthralled by a recreated dinosaur habitat at the Hartman Prehistoric Garden and Pioneer Village, complete with an 1866 schoolhouse, rustic cabin and blacksmith shop.
